Scope and Contents
Researchers interested in using the collection should refer to the Inventory below, under the External Documents tab, for an itemized list of materials, with detailed descriptions.
Series I. Paper Notes includes multiple types of currency on paper. Included in this series are: promises to pay; treasury notes; bearer bonds; counterfeit notes; bank notes; checks; fractional and postage currency, and coupons. Also included are some engravings and miscellaneous items.

Conditions Governing Access
This collection is open for research use. The 5 shilling note from 1690 is restricted, a digital surrogate is available.
